Keval Valambhia Honoured with “Hero of Humanity” Award by Yuva Unstoppable

Keval Valambhia Honoured with “Hero of Humanity” Award by Yuva Unstoppable

Keval Valambhia, Chief Operating Officer of CREDAI MCHI, has been awarded the prestigious “Hero of Humanity” Award by Yuva Unstoppable for his exceptional contributions to the education and upliftment of the children of construction workers, as well as his instrumental role in enabling financial inclusion for laborers in the construction sector. The award ceremony took place at the iconic Jio Convention Centre in Mumbai, with the honor presented by renowned Bollywood actor and social activist Sonu Sood.

Keval Valambhia has been at the forefront of social transformation in the real estate sector, leading initiatives aimed at enhancing the welfare of construction workers and their families. Under his leadership, CREDAI MCHI facilitated the opening of over 4,000 Jan Dhan accounts for construction laborers, promoting financial literacy and inclusion for one of the most underserved segments of society.

In addition, Valambhia’s dedication to the education and well-being of laborers’ children has been groundbreaking. Through partnerships and innovative programs, he has ensured access to quality education, bridging the gap for those who otherwise lack the means to access such opportunities. His efforts have not only uplifted lives but also set an inspiring precedent for the real estate and construction industry.

In his acceptance speech, Keval Valambhia expressed gratitude to Yuva Unstoppable and his team at CREDAI MCHI for their support, stating, “This award is not just recognition of my efforts but a testament to the resilience and potential of construction laborers and their families. Together, we can build a future where every child dreams big, and every laborer is treated with dignity and respect.”

The “Hero of Humanity” Award is a recognition by Yuva Unstoppable, a leading non-profit organization, for individuals who have made significant strides in creating social impact and championing human dignity. The event brought together leaders, philanthropists, and celebrities who are driving meaningful change in their communities.
